
Tom Brady turned back the clock during the Fanatics Flag Football Classic, sharing a light moment with longtime teammate Rob Gronkowski.
The former NFL stars reunited on the field, and Brady later posted a picture on Instagram with the four-word caption, “Like We Never Left” . The message caught attention, as fans enjoyed seeing the iconic duo together again.
Brady also shared a clip from the game, showing he still has his instincts. In the play, he avoided a grab before delivering a pass, adding the caption, “Still got a few tricks.” The moment showed his sharp awareness, even after stepping away from competitive football for over 1,000 days.
Reflecting on the event, Brady posted a long message celebrating the sport and its growth. He wrote, “I experienced so many moments this week that reminded me why I love this game so much.” He praised the event and added, “The excitement on that field made it clear that flag football has arrived at a whole new level.”
On the field, Brady started strong. He threw a touchdown pass to Stefon Diggs on his first play and connected with Gronkowski for a two-point conversion.
However, momentum shifted quickly. Team USA dominated the tournament, defeating Brady’s Founders FFC 43-16 and later sealing a 24-14 win in the final.
Despite the losses, Brady stayed upbeat. He joked, “And yes, losing to @loganpaul is probably the best sign that it’s time to pass the torch.” He ended his post with a clear message: “I LOVE FOOTBALL! ENOUGH SAID! LFG!!”
Even in defeat, Brady showed his passion for football remains strong.
